怎样自学 51 单片机?,云南嘉荟教育信息咨询有限公司

SETB,,就是把,单元里面的D,置一。该单元的内容记为:D,,,,,D,,该字节的数值就是,,就是,。那么你要让单片机认识必须要编译吧,对吧。请问你有合适的编译软件来编译你的代码吗?\\x,\\x,,就算有编译器能编译,你能保证它的代码效率一定能给单片机用吗?\\x,\\x,单片机的ROM是K级的水平,执行指令的速度也远远小于PC。绝对不能和PC机相比的。

51单片机编程技巧

还有一点要声明的是单片机里用到的C语言其实很有限,课堂上学习C 的很大一部分内容在初期单片机编程中都用不到,因此没必要因为觉的自己的C语言基础不是很好而对单片机望而止步!学习的工具软件方面方面,,单片机用的是KEIL软件,这个软件在学校图书馆软件下载和其他网站上都有。基本要掌握哪些型号的单片机首先说明一点,现在的像ATMEL,SST,STC,PHILIPS等等大多数单片机都是,核,所以说你学会一样就行了,要说具体型号像AT,,STC,,等都可以,它是的区别只是内部资源不一样,也就是说功能多少的问题,但指令完全兼容.要会哪些编程语言?老大,你学哪个系列的单片机。

首先,从基础出发,C语言是单片机开发的基石,掌握《新概念,程》和《爱上单片机》这样的入门书籍,它们将带你一步步走进单片机的世界,结合实际的传感器应用,理论与实践并重。选择一款适合的,发板,郭天祥和金沙滩的教程是初学者的良师益友,它们将帮助你理解,片机编程和硬件设计的底层原理。创建项目文件。按键:S,P,,点亮:led=P,,创建C语言主函数。创建循环效果,检测效果。while({},创建选择效果。当按下时,即暂停与恢复。

给你参考一下的,我最近做的:我的实验板上的键不够,所以只能做加法运算,而且两数之和不能大于十。嘿嘿,没错这个给某种人用的。//***myh.h***有两个文件,一个是头文件myh.h一个是js。经验表明,程序不太复杂的情况,乘除法用用也无妨。但尽量用,的。是在需要复杂的函数运算的话,(比如说一些温度补偿运算,复杂的函数)可以用查表法,把可能出现的答案都放在code里面,在C语言里是以数组的方式直接查询答案,非常快,缺点是比较占用flash,现在单片机flash都很大,各方面权衡一下。


------本页内容已结束,喜欢请分享------

感谢您的来访,获取更多精彩文章请收藏本站。

© 版权声明
THE END
软件硬件USB加密狗、加密锁_权限密码狗复制破解克隆模拟拷贝提取写锁_共享写狗脱壳虚拟解密编程授权,型号:wibu威步、aladdin阿拉丁、彩虹、superdog超级狗、圣天诺、yt88域之天、senselock深思洛克、坚石诚信、精锐、safenet赛孚耐、micordog微狗、et199、hasp、龙脉、磐石、cmstick、codemeter、crypto-box、handLock、marx、passdog、rockey、yt域天、飞天诚信、sense深思、圣天狗等各类加密狗破解,IC芯片解密,PCB电路板抄板,单片机解密,欢迎来电咨询!
点赞10 分享
评论 抢沙发
头像
欢迎您微信来电咨询!
提交
头像

昵称

取消
昵称表情

    暂无评论内容